Mrs. Moore's Vintage Fair

Last weekend we checked out Mrs. Moore's Vintage Fair.  It was a mix of vintage and handmade goods stalls, and an area for tea and homemade cakes.  A group of singers dressed in 1940s dresses and hairstyles sang old tunes on the stage.  I loved the atmosphere and all the interesting things to look at.   Oh Sew Vintage had beautiful floral 1950's style cotton dresses.  Bombus Lucorum had beautiful blocks with vintage nursery rhyme images.  I bought some cotton lace trims, red ribbon to make bunting, as well as some cute resin hair pins for my daughter.

Cashmere Scarf

I was reading How to Catch a Star to my daughter and she kept saying she wanted to catch a star too.  I told her we would look for one.  We looked out the window but as it was cloudy we couldn't see any stars.  The next day I secretly sewed a small star from muslin.  That evening we looked out the window and saw a big twinkling star in the sky.  I opened the window so we could catch it if it fell, but when we turned away, a star mysteriously appeared on our living room floor.  My daughter was very surprised and said it was a baby star. 


I also finished sewing her a winter scarf from a cashmere sweater that belonged to my mother when she was in college.  I wore the sweater as well, but now it had a few holes so I wanted to remake it into something for my daughter.  I cut two long strips from the back of the sweater and hemmed it by hand.  I shirred some lace trim to make ruffles and added some pink pearls.   I'm going to make matching mittens and possibly a hat as well.
